New Student Orientation for UG entry (12-16 January 2026)
We are pleased to invite our Year 2 Undergraduate students to join us on campus for new student orientation on 12-16 January 2026. We will be hosting morning and afternoon sessions through the week by cohort (your degree course or visiting student institution).
All sessions will be held in Building 12, 566 Chiswick High Road, W4 5AN. The closest transport station is Gunnersbury.
The week will include:
-Document checks (please bring your passport, visa decision letter and a share code for your e-visa)
-Visa Seminar
-Visiting Student Meetings (if you are joining us from a partner University or studying abroad directly)
-Accessing University Systems Seminar
-Life in London Seminar
-Campus Tours & Library Orientation
-Applied Liberal Arts Seminar
-Faculty/Student Lunch
-SGA Welcome
-Parent and Guardian Welcome
Registry staff, IT support and student finance assistance will be available throughout the week.
Attendance in all sessions is mandatory.
